based on covid 19 discuss two regarding funeral attendance​

(1)Using technology to connect virtually with family and friends during the grieving process.

(2)Considering modified funeral arrangements, such as limiting attendance at funerals held during shortly after the time of death to a small number of immediate family members and friends; and then holding additional memorial services when social distancing guidelines are less restrictive.

(3)Practicing social distancing by maintaining at least 6 feet between attendees, facility staff, and clergy or officiants when small, in-person services are held.

(4)Considering modifications to funeral rites and rituals (for example, avoid touching the deceased person’s body or personal belongings or other ceremonial objects) to make sure of everyone’s safety.

(5)Wearing masks while around others and outside of your home.
